Reference-Scaled BE — ABEL / RSABE
Bioequivalence for highly-variable drugs from a replicate cross-over design. The within-subject variability of the reference (s_wR) scales the acceptance range: EMA ABEL widens the 80–125 % limits; FDA RSABE applies the linearised scaled criterion. ABEL is validated to machine precision against replicateBE::method.A.
1 · Paste your replicate-design data
One row per observation: subject, period, treatment (T/R), value (comma / tab / space separated; a header row is optional). The reference must be replicated (≥ 2 R per subject) in a replicate design (e.g. TRTR/RTRT, TRR/RTR/RRT).
